A typical tri-axle dump truck carries roughly 10 to 12 cubic yards loose, which translates to about 12 to 15 tons depending on the material. For planning, use the formula: cubic yards = (square feet x depth in inches) / 324, or use our material calculator to get an exact estimate. Common best practices are to apply mulch 2 to 3 inches deep for flower beds and slightly deeper for larger bark products, and to keep mulch a few inches away from tree trunks and plant stems to prevent rot. Avoid piling mulch against foundations or tree trunks, and check any HOA rules in Marvin for specific requirements. We cannot get out of the truck and manually spread it. However, depending on the location, safety, and comfortability of the driver – we may be able to tailgate spread your material. This involves pulling the truck forward as material is being dumped to make it easier for you to distribute material after delivery.
